Ureteral stones — symptoms, flank pain and what should you do?

urology · ureteral stones · renal colic · flank pain · ultrasound · Gdańsk

A ureteral stone may cause very severe pain in the flank or lower back, radiating to the groin, testicle, labia or lower abdomen. This is known as renal colic — one of the most distressing types of pain in urology. However, not every flank pain is caused by a stone, and not every stone can safely be “waited out” at home. The key is to recognise warning symptoms, obtain the correct diagnosis and determine whether the stone is likely to pass spontaneously or requires urgent intervention.

Key information at a glance

  • Ureteral stone disease means that a stone is located in the ureter — the tube that carries urine from the kidney to the bladder.
  • The typical symptom is sudden, severe flank or lower-back pain, often radiating to the groin, testicle, labia or lower abdomen.
  • The pain may be accompanied by nausea, vomiting, restlessness, sweating, frequent urinary urgency, burning during urination or blood in the urine.
  • The absence of visible blood in the urine does not exclude a stone. Conversely, blood in the urine does not automatically mean stones and requires diagnostics.
  • Fever and chills with suspected stones are warning signs because infection combined with impaired urine drainage may be an emergency.
  • Not every flank pain is caused by stones. Similar symptoms may occur with kidney infection, appendicitis, gynaecological conditions, testicular torsion, spinal pain or other acute conditions.
  • Diagnostics may include urinalysis, blood tests, urinary tract ultrasound, assessment of kidney obstruction and, in selected situations, computed tomography.
  • Treatment depends on the size and location of the stone, the severity of pain, the presence of infection, kidney function, the number of functioning kidneys and the patient’s general condition.
  • Small stones may pass spontaneously, but larger, impacted or infected stones and those causing obstruction may require a procedure.
  • Drinking enormous amounts of water during acute renal colic is not a good way to “push” the stone through and may worsen pain when urine drainage is blocked.

What are ureteral stones?

Ureteral stone disease occurs when a stone — most often formed previously in the kidney — moves into the ureter. The ureter is a narrow tube that carries urine from the kidney to the bladder. If the stone becomes lodged in the ureter, it may obstruct urine flow, cause swelling of the kidney and trigger severe pain known as renal colic.

The pain does not result only from the stone “scratching” the ureter. Increased pressure above the obstruction, ureteral spasm and tissue irritation are also very important. Even a small stone may therefore cause severe symptoms if it becomes impacted in a narrow area.

A stone may be located in the upper, middle or lower ureter. The lower it moves, the more often the pain radiates to the groin, testicle, labia, bladder or urethra and produces symptoms resembling a bladder infection.

Renal colic — what does pain from a ureteral stone feel like?

Renal colic usually begins suddenly and may be extremely intense. Patients describe it as flank pain, kidney pain, lower-back pain or pain radiating to the groin. A characteristic feature is that the patient often cannot find a comfortable position — they walk around, fidget, sit down and stand up because changing position does not bring the relief typically seen with ordinary back pain.

Typical features of pain caused by ureteral stones include:

  • sudden onset, often without a clear cause,
  • severe flank or lower-back pain,
  • radiation to the groin, testicle, labia, lower abdomen or urethra,
  • wave-like pain — periods of worsening followed by temporary improvement,
  • nausea and vomiting,
  • sweating, pallor, restlessness and a feeling that the pain is “unbearable”,
  • frequent urinary urgency when the stone is close to the bladder,
  • burning during urination or passing small amounts of urine,
  • blood in the urine — visible or detected only by urinalysis.

Does flank pain always mean a stone in the ureter?

No. Flank or lower-back pain may suggest stones, but it is not sufficient for diagnosis. Similar symptoms may be caused by other conditions, including some emergencies.

The differential diagnosis of flank pain includes:

  • pyelonephritis,
  • urinary tract infection,
  • appendicitis,
  • biliary colic or cholecystitis,
  • acute gynaecological conditions, such as an ovarian cyst, ovarian torsion or ectopic pregnancy,
  • testicular torsion in men with pain radiating to the scrotum,
  • diverticulitis and bowel disease,
  • spinal pain, sciatica or muscle tension,
  • aortic aneurysm or other vascular disease, particularly in older patients with sudden severe pain.

If the pain is very severe, unusual, occurring for the first time, or accompanied by fever, fainting, vomiting, blood in the urine or deterioration in general health, self-diagnosis should be avoided.

When do ureteral stones require urgent help?

Not every episode of renal colic requires a procedure, but there are situations in which waiting is unsafe. A stone obstructing urine flow in the presence of infection is particularly dangerous and may rapidly lead to serious complications.

Urgent medical assessment is required for:

  • fever, chills or feeling acutely unwell with flank pain,
  • severe pain that cannot be controlled with medication,
  • recurrent or persistent vomiting preventing the patient from drinking or taking medication,
  • inability to pass urine or a marked reduction in urine output,
  • stones in a person with a solitary kidney,
  • pregnancy,
  • suspected urinary tract infection, pyelonephritis or sepsis,
  • marked weakness, fainting, low blood pressure or confusion,
  • visible blood in the urine, especially when heavy or recurrent,
  • kidney disease, kidney failure or significant coexisting conditions,
  • pain in a child, an older person or an immunocompromised patient.

In these situations, the appropriate place may be an emergency department, hospital admissions unit or urgent medical consultation rather than waiting for a routine appointment.

What should you do if renal colic is suspected?

If the pain is mild, the patient feels stable and there is no fever, vomiting, urinary retention or other warning symptom, it is reasonable to contact a doctor and arrange diagnostics. Severe pain or warning symptoms may require urgent help.

Until the consultation, it is worth:

  • not driving if the pain is severe, dizziness or vomiting is present, or pain medication has been taken,
  • noting when the pain began, where it radiates and whether similar episodes occurred before,
  • checking body temperature,
  • observing whether blood in the urine, burning, urgency or urinary retention occurs,
  • not forcing yourself to drink several litres of water during acute colic,
  • not taking random painkillers if you have kidney disease, peptic ulcer disease, take anticoagulants, are pregnant or have other contraindications,
  • not taking antibiotics “just in case” without confirmation of infection and a doctor’s decision,
  • bringing previous ultrasound, CT, urine test results and hospital discharge summaries to the consultation if stones occurred before.

In severe renal colic, the priorities are pain control, ruling out infection and checking whether urine drainage from the kidney is dangerously obstructed.

How are ureteral stones diagnosed?

Diagnostics depend on the severity of pain, warning symptoms, age, sex, pregnancy, coexisting diseases and whether the patient has had stones before. The doctor begins with the medical history and examination, then selects laboratory and imaging tests.

The following may be needed:

  • urinalysis — may show blood, white blood cells, nitrites, crystals or signs of infection,
  • urine culture — when symptoms of infection, fever, recurrent infections or planned procedural treatment are present,
  • blood tests — creatinine, eGFR, complete blood count, CRP or other parameters when infection or impaired kidney function is suspected,
  • urinary tract ultrasound — assessment of the kidneys, dilatation of the collecting system, bladder and sometimes visible stones,
  • non-contrast computed tomography — in many situations the most accurate test for detecting a ureteral stone, especially when the diagnosis is uncertain,
  • stone composition analysis — if the stone has been passed or removed, this may help prevent recurrence.

Ultrasound is very useful and does not involve radiation, but it does not always show the ureteral stone itself. Sometimes only an indirect sign — kidney obstruction — is visible. CT may therefore be needed when symptoms are severe, the diagnosis is uncertain or treatment is being planned.

Will a ureteral stone pass on its own?

Some ureteral stones pass spontaneously, particularly when they are small and located lower in the ureter. The likelihood depends on several factors: stone size, location, degree of obstruction, pain, the presence of infection and the patient’s general condition.

It is unsafe to assume that every stone will “eventually pass”. A stone may become impacted, cause persistent obstruction, infection, deterioration in kidney function or recurrent pain. Conversely, not every stone requires immediate intervention.

The urologist assesses whether observation is safe or whether medication, urgent intervention, follow-up imaging or a procedure is needed.

Pain treatment in renal colic

Renal colic may be extremely painful, so pain relief is one of the first steps. Guidelines often list non-steroidal anti-inflammatory drugs as first-line treatment when the patient has no contraindications. However, they are not safe for everyone. Contraindications may include kidney disease, peptic ulcer disease, bleeding, some anticoagulants, pregnancy or allergy.

If the pain does not improve, returns in waves, the patient is vomiting or fever develops, treatment at home should not be continued without assessment. Urgent care, intravenous medication, imaging, antibiotics for infection or drainage of the kidney may be necessary.

Do not take medicines prescribed to someone else, combine multiple painkillers or use antibiotics without an indication. In stone disease, antibiotics are needed when infection is present, not for every episode of stone-related pain.

Do you need to drink a lot to push the stone out?

This is a common myth. Good hydration matters for prevention and after the acute episode has resolved, but forcing very large amounts of water during acute colic is not a good method of pushing a stone through. When urine drainage is obstructed, increasing urine production may raise pressure above the blockage and worsen pain.

During acute colic, drink reasonably and avoid dehydration, but do not force yourself to consume very large volumes. Vomiting, fever, inability to pass urine or severe pain require medical help rather than “flushing the stone out” at home.

Medicines that may help a stone pass — when do they make sense?

In selected patients, the doctor may consider medical expulsive therapy, especially for stones in the lower ureter. Medicines that relax ureteral smooth muscle are sometimes used, but they are not appropriate for every patient and do not replace urological follow-up.

This approach requires safe conditions: no fever, no signs of infection, controlled pain, normal or monitored kidney function, access to follow-up and clear instructions about when to seek urgent care. If the stone does not move, pain returns or complications develop, the plan must be changed.

When is a procedure needed?

A procedure is considered when the stone is unlikely to pass safely on its own, causes complications or produces symptoms that are too severe. The most urgent situation is infection with obstructed urine drainage. Rapid decompression of the kidney, for example with a JJ stent or nephrostomy, together with treatment of the infection may then be essential.

Procedural treatment may be needed for:

  • fever or infection with urinary obstruction,
  • failure to control pain effectively,
  • recurrent episodes of renal colic,
  • a stone that does not move despite observation,
  • a larger stone with a low likelihood of spontaneous passage,
  • deterioration in kidney function,
  • significant kidney obstruction,
  • a solitary kidney or particular risk of loss of kidney function,
  • stones in a patient with important occupational or medical reasons for faster treatment.

Treatment methods may include ureteroscopy, laser fragmentation of the stone, temporary placement of a JJ stent, nephrostomy for urgent kidney decompression or other procedures depending on the stone’s location, the patient’s condition and availability of the method.

Stones and infection — why is this combination dangerous?

A stone blocking urine flow may cause infected urine to become trapped in the kidney. This is potentially dangerous. Fever, chills, weakness, low blood pressure, rapid heart rate or confusion together with flank pain require urgent assessment.

Painkillers or oral antibiotics alone may not be sufficient. The urinary system may need to be drained urgently so that urine can flow and the infection can be treated effectively. Fever during renal colic must therefore never be ignored.

What should you do if the stone is passed?

If the patient notices that the stone has passed, it is worth keeping it in a clean container and showing it to the doctor. Analysis of the stone’s composition may help prevent recurrence. Calcium oxalate, uric acid, cystine and infection stones require different preventive approaches.

Relief of pain does not always mean that the problem is completely resolved. Pain may improve when the stone moves lower or when the kidney temporarily produces less urine. In some situations, the doctor may recommend follow-up ultrasound, urinalysis, creatinine or another test to confirm that obstruction has resolved and the kidney is functioning properly.

How can the risk of recurrent stones be reduced?

Stone disease tends to recur, so prevention should be considered after an acute episode. Recommendations depend on the type of stone, test results and the patient’s conditions, but several principles are often shared.

Recurrence prevention may include:

  • regular hydration throughout the day so that urine does not remain highly concentrated,
  • reducing excessive salt intake,
  • avoiding excessive animal protein if recommended by the doctor,
  • not restricting dietary calcium without medical advice,
  • a sensible approach to foods rich in oxalate in selected patients,
  • treatment of urinary tract infections when stones are infection-related,
  • monitoring uric acid, urine pH and metabolic disease when indicated,
  • analysis of the stone if it has been passed or removed,
  • metabolic testing in patients with recurrent, multiple or early-onset stone disease.

A universal “kidney stone diet” should not be used without identifying the type of stone. What helps one patient may be irrelevant or insufficient for another.

Common myths about ureteral stones

  • “If it hurts a lot, the stone must be large.” Not always. A small stone in the wrong place may cause severe colic.
  • “If the pain has stopped, the stone must have passed.” Not always. Pain may improve temporarily while obstruction persists.
  • “You should drink as much water as possible during colic.” No. Drinking very large amounts when urine drainage is obstructed may worsen pain.
  • “No blood in the urine means there is no stone.” False. Haematuria is common but may not be visible in every patient.
  • “Ultrasound always shows the stone.” False. Ultrasound may not visualise a ureteral stone but may show kidney obstruction.
  • “Every stone requires surgery.” False. Some stones can be observed when conditions are safe.
  • “Every stone will pass on its own.” False. Some stones require a procedure.
  • “Antibiotics help renal colic.” Antibiotics are needed for infection but do not treat the mechanical obstruction itself.
  • “Stones affect only men.” False. Stones occur in both women and men, and pregnancy requires particularly careful diagnostics.

FAQ — ureteral stones and renal colic

What does pain from a ureteral stone feel like?

It typically causes sudden, severe flank or lower-back pain that may radiate to the groin, testicle, labia, lower abdomen or urethra. The pain often comes in waves and may cause nausea and vomiting.

Does flank pain always mean stones?

No. Similar pain may be caused by kidney infection, appendicitis, gynaecological disease, testicular torsion, bowel disease, spinal pain or other acute conditions. Severe or unusual pain therefore requires diagnostics.

Does blood in the urine mean stones?

It may occur with stones but is not specific to them. Haematuria has many possible causes and requires medical assessment, especially when it is visible, recurrent or unexplained.

Does the absence of blood in the urine exclude a stone?

No. Haematuria is common in stone disease, but its absence does not exclude a ureteral stone. Diagnosis is based on the full picture: symptoms, urinalysis and imaging.

When do stones require urgent help?

Urgent assessment is required for fever, chills, uncontrollable pain, vomiting, inability to pass urine, a solitary kidney, pregnancy, weakness, fainting, suspected infection or deterioration in kidney function.

Will a ureteral stone pass on its own?

Some small stones pass spontaneously, especially when located in the lower ureter. Not every stone has this chance, so its size, location, degree of obstruction and associated symptoms must be assessed.

Should you drink a lot of water during renal colic?

Do not force very large amounts of water during acute colic. When urine drainage is obstructed, this may worsen pain. Hydration is important for preventing recurrence, but acute colic requires a sensible approach.

Will ultrasound detect a ureteral stone?

Ultrasound may detect some stones and assess kidney obstruction, but it does not always show the stone itself. CT may be needed in selected situations.

Does every stone require a procedure?

No. Some stones can be observed if the patient is stable, there is no infection, pain is controlled and the stone is likely to pass. A procedure is considered for complications, a large stone, obstruction, infection or unsuccessful observation.
